#65e3d0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#65e3d0 is composed of 39.6% red, 89%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 8.4%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 171 degrees, a saturation of 69.2% and a lightness of 64.3%. #65e3d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#caffff with #00c7a1.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

Shades and Tints of #65e3d0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020c0a is the darkest color, while #fafefe is the lightest one.
